STIESDAL - GROUNDBREAKING FLOATING WIND TURBINE FOUNDATION DESIGNED TO BE COST EFFECTIVE, EASILY ASSEMBLED, AND SCALABLE

Renewable energy is poised to take center stage around the globe with wind generated power as one of its main sources. Until recently, wind farm projects have been limited to locations that are either onshore or in the shallow waters of the North Sea, the Chinese coastlines, and Eastern coast of the United States. Stiesdal, Shell, RWE, and TEPCO have partnered on the TetraSpar Demonstration Project to solve this problem and allow for wind generating turbines (WTGs) to be floated in deeper waters around the world. The TetraSpar Demonstration Project is a floating wind turbine prototype that is operational at the Marine Energy Test Centre (METcentre) near Stavanger, Norway.

SIEMENS GAMESA PARTNERS WITH ENGINEERING EXPERTS TO DEVELOP INNOVATIVE ADJUSTABLE LIGHT POLES FOR NEXT-GENERATION WIND TURBINES

Siemens Gamesa, a leading wind energy company, approached DIS/CREADIS with a challenge to develop adjustable light poles for their new generation of blades. The aviation warning lights had to be positioned higher to remain compliant with regulations due to an increase in blade length.
